Roman Bronze Plate Brooch Group

2ND-3RD CENTURY A.D.

3/4 - 1 1/2 in. (28.5 grams total, 19-38 mm).

Including disc, rosette and tutulus types, some with enamel detailing. [5, No Reserve]
